Andy Sonnanstine

Andrew Michael Sonnanstine

Bats: Left, Throws: Right
Height: 6' 3", Weight: 185 lb.

Born: March 18, 1983 in Barberton, OH
High School: Wadsworth (Wadsworth, OH)
School: Kent State University
Drafted
by the Tampa Bay Devil Rays in the 13th round of the 2004 amateur draft.
Signed June 14, 2004. (All Transactions)
Debut: June 5, 2007
